HI all, new here to the forums, and have searched the system to find some information on the 4x4 front end problems of these trucks. I have been fighting this battle for the last 3 years, much like everyone else on this forum. Now I have a problem that I find is somewhat unique. Maybe someone here can offer some insight. I have replaced the control arm bushings with poly ones, have all new tie rods/ends, DT Tracbar, which just got a new heim and poly bushing, has a DSS, just installed a new AGR gearbox (that's a whole other story/post :{ ). Now I have a clunk/pop that I feel/ hear through the steering column. Happens when I hit the brakes, and take off sometimes, and more recently, when coming around a corner fast, I feel it too. I haven't replaced the intermediate shaft yet, but it sure didn't feel worn (shook it up and down). Recently also had a trusted mechanic look over the whole front end including the ball joints (checked out o. k. with no play), and he said he couldn't find ANYTHING wrong with it. He's stumped too. I am about ready to lose my mind with this thing. On other thing- WHen I first start the truck up in the morning (cold) there are NO noises at all for the first 5-6 miles of driving, but the longer I drive it, the worse the noise gets, and the more you feel it.
